Description
Doulas Latinas International provides educational services, training, health literacy, and cultural and arts community organizing. They secure public health modernization equity funds to educate and inform Latino communities and partners about tobacco prevention, environmental climate change, and food sustainability programs. They also provide Covid-19 education, outreach, wrap around services, and community vaccine clinics for Latino families in seven counties in Oregon.

Program areas at Doulas Latinas International

Covid-19 Oregon covid-19 education, outreach and wrap around services, and community vaccines clincs, with latino families in seven counties.
Doulas Latinas program, training, and educational services.
Public health modernization equity funds for education, information and resources for latino communities and partners on tobacco prevention, environmental health and climate health, food sustainability, and well water project for the lower umatilla basin ground water management area (lubgwma) project.
